What inspired your most recent tattoo?

My most recent tattoo is an illustrative image of a bronc rider on a bucking horse. I ride and train horses for a living, so as well as being a shoutout to my career, it embodies my life motto working with such large and dangerous animals: “If you’re gonna be dumb, you gotta be tough.”

If your ink could speak, what would it say?

Don’t be afraid to be yourself. A lot of my tattoos break societal tattoo “rules”. I have a combination of many different styles: watercolor, black and grey, traditional, realism, etc.

What would you do with the $25,000?

With $25,000 I would open my own business! I’ve been an artist with a love of cars for my entire life and recently began tinting, wrapping, engraving head/tail lights and teaching myself how to pinstripe on my own cars. I would love to open my own shop and be able to provide services for others.
